Stress, a frequent experience in modern life, triggers a instinctive response within your bodily system. When faced with a challenge , your body emits hormones like cortisol and adrenaline, leading to increased pulse , ventilation, and sinew tension. This "fight or flight" reply is designed to equip you for dealing with problems. However, persistent stress can negatively affect your fitness and lead to multiple physical and mental conditions . To successfully manage stress, consider methods such as consistent workouts, meditation practices, sufficient sleep, and nutritious eating patterns . Seeking help from friends or a therapist can also be incredibly helpful in navigating difficult times.

Persistent Long-Term Consequences of Prolonged Stress
Beyond the immediate feeling of worry , chronic stress can leave serious long-term outcomes on both bodily and emotional well-being. This can impair the immune system, leaving individuals susceptible to infections. Additionally , this is linked to a greater chance of heart disease, stomach problems, and certain types of tumors. Emotionally, persistent stress can foster sadness , nervousness , and cognitive issues. Here's a quick overview at some significant areas impacted:
- Impairment to the heart system
- Reducing of the immune response
- Elevated chance of emotional wellbeing problems
- Detrimental impacts on sleep patterns
- Disruption of hormonal balance
Thus, dealing with stress through healthy coping strategies – such as exercise , relaxation techniques, and seeking support – is essential for continued health .
